You jest, but in fact, MPAA, RIAA, absolutely -have- in the past tried to mandate, lobby, require that enterprise devices do L7 inspection for exactly this reason. They have been more than happy to argue that their member's products should have explicit preventions in third party hardware and software (at the third partys expense, of course) to protect revenue.

And on the flip side, certain firewall providers have marketed similar features to restrictive regimes such as China for the Great Firewall. And not just 'nudge nudge wink wink', but produced marketing material saying "This will help you prevent Falun Gong material being available, and help identify end users trying to access this material."
